Scholarships And Grants

International students at the Hogeschool van Amsterdam, University of Applied Sciences (HvA) can apply for a number of scholarships and grants.

Amsterdam Talent Scholarships

In order to attract talented foreign students, HvA introduced a performance-based scholarship system: the Amsterdam Talent Scholarships (ATS). The ATS are awarded at the end of every academic year to non-EEA students. In order to be eligible for an ATS a student's study results have to meet certain pre- specified requirements.

Huygens Scholarship Programme

Excellent students at the Hogeschool van Amsterdam, University of Applied Sciences can apply for a scholarship of the Huygens Scholarship Programme (HSP). HSP is open to both new and current students at HvA. In order to apply for HSP you need to contact the international office of your HvA school. Studiefinanciering

The Dutch government offers so-called "studiefinanciering" (study stipends). To find out if you are entitled to "studiefinanciering" please visit the website of the Informatie Beheer Groep
(www.ib-groep.nl). The Informatie Beheer Groep is responsible for the execution of several acts and regulations, such as student grants and information management.
